How much do weekend technical j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end technical in New York is $28.50,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.06 and $31.01 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a weekend technical do?

A Weekend Technical is a professional who provides technical support and services during weekends, often in IT, broadcasting, or event production environments. Their responsibilities may include troubleshooting equipment, maintaining systems, and ensuring smooth technical operations outside of regular business hours. Weekend Technicals are essential for organizations that operate continuously or have events during weekends, as they ensure any technical issues are promptly addressed. This role may require a broad knowledge of various technologies and excellent problem-solving skills.

What does a typical weekend look like for someone in a weekend technical role, and how does the work schedule differ from standard weekday positions?

In a Weekend Technical position, you can expect your primary work hours to be during weekends, often covering shifts that extend into evenings or nights to ensure continuous technical support. The role typically involves troubleshooting urgent issues, performing maintenance, and supporting end-users or systems while many weekday staff are off. This schedule allows for more autonomy and can mean handling a broader range of technical challenges independently. Collaboration often occurs remotely with on-call colleagues or through shift handovers, and strong communication skills are important for smooth transitions between teams. The unique schedule can also offer flexibility during the week and opportunities to gain experience managing critical incidents.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end technical support spec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Technical Support Specialist, you need a solid understanding of troubleshooting, IT fundamentals, and customer service, typically supported by a relevant degree or technical certifications like CompTIA A+ or Microsoft Certified Professional. Familiarity with ticketing systems, remote desktop tools, and knowledge base platforms is commonly required. Strong communication, patience, and multitasking abilities help you resolve issues efficiently and maintain user satisfaction during off-peak hours. These skills ensure reliable technical support coverage, minimize downtime, and uphold service quality when regular staff may not be available.

Responsibilities:

  • Supervises and coordinates the activities of assigned nursing and direct care staff.
  • Direct and reviews the work of nursing staff; completes performance evaluations of assign staff; and initiates appropriate counseling or disciplinary actions when necessary.
  • Develops assignments and daily staffing plans for nursing care; prepares and monitors staffing schedules; and ensures adequate nursing coverage.
  • Identifies staff development needs; develops, presents, and/or arranges for training on clinical nursing topics; and evaluates the effectiveness of in-service education and guidance programs.
  • Ensures that staff meet requirements for first aid, c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R), and other agency-specific training required.
  • Participates in the recruitment process, including interviewing nursing candidates, participating in orientation programs for new staff, and other hiring activities.

Clinical and Operational Oversight

  • Supervises admission and discharge planning activities; serves as a liaison to community providers, families, hospitals, and other healthcare facilities.
  • Maintains established standards of nursing care in accordance with State, federal, and accreditation requirements.
  • Makes rounds to ensure a safe, sanitary, and therapeutic environment; ensure that residents’ safety, well-being, and care needs are met.
  • Communicates and enforces policies, procedures, and current trends in nursing practice.
  • Monitors and reviews nursing documentation, such as progress notes and medication charts, for accuracy and quality; follows up with staff to resolve discrepancies.
  • Assesses the quality of nursing care and assists with developing and implementing quality control programs.
  • Oversee narcotics tracking and management; ensures that medical inventories are properly maintained and stored.

Administrative Participation

  • Participates in the management and administration of nursing services, including planning and program development.
  • Meets with managers to review, update, and ensure the effectiveness of nursing policies, protocols, and procedures.
  • Assists with department oversight, including budget preparation, expenditure monitoring, and committee/workgroup participation.
  • Performs the duties of a Registered Nurse 1 and covers staff assignments when necessary.
